  5. Got a phone call yesterday (Monday), Phizer, 1st jab 2:30. Bring passport. This was in Chai Nat, not renowned as a large expat community. On arrival seated with 4 other expats, check height and weight then off to the vaccination area. Blood pressure check, then, after a short wait off to the jab area. After, back to a waiting area to see if there any early complications. 30 mins later. blood pressure test again and check if feeling OK, given the hospital hotline number if a problem arises later. Provided with a certificate which also details second jab – 20 Sept. So, the registration site worked, I am 67 with no underlying health problems. Happy Days!
